## Authentication

The Snapframe snapshot suite renders components against the internal fixture service, which serves deterministic asset bundles so image diffs stay stable across machines. Do not point tests at production assets; hashes will drift and every snapshot will fail. The fixture service requires authenticated requests even in CI, because unauthenticated access returns watermarked placeholders that corrupt baselines. Store the credential in your local env file, never in the repo. The suite reads the key shown below.

API key for bageg-kajef: vxb2-ss

Changelog — Thornsieve v2.9.1 (key rotation). The typo-squatting scanner's publishing credentials were rotated after the previous signing key reached its scheduled expiry; no compromise is suspected. All scanner rule packs published after this release are signed with the new key, and packs signed with the retired key will be rejected starting next cycle. Security reviewers should verify detections against the replacement key, included directly below.

deploy key for yadup-badug: bky6_rLH3qD

Handover: Lattice UI component library, versioning. Semver enforced since 4.x; breaking changes gated by the changeset bot. Never hand-publish — CI tags from main only. If the registry mirror at Brindlehaven DC desyncs, re-run the sync job twice; once is never enough. Deprecations live two minors before removal. Theme tokens are pinned; bumping them bumps everything downstream, so batch those. Archive of pre-4.x tarballs sits in the cold vault, sealed. To unlock the vault bundle, use the recovery passphrase below.

strongbox words: oliael-gilax-lamael

Subject: Q3 Gross-Margin Review

Team,

Margins on the Veltrix line slipped 2.1 points last quarter. Sales leads: pull your regional discount logs before Thursday's call. No exceptions. Korrin will circulate the cost breakdown from the Dalwyn plant by Tuesday. Come prepared to defend any deal under 38% margin. The note below outlines where we intend to take pricing next.

management briefing: The pricing group signed off on a budget of $95.8 million for Project Eliael.